A Legacy Carved in Salt and Spray

To gaze upon the works of Thomas Lyde Hornbrook is to be transported to an era when the sea was the lifeblood of empires and the horizon held both promise and peril. A master of maritime narrative, Hornbrook did not merely paint ships; he captured the very soul of the Victorian naval spirit. Born in the storied port of Plymouth, England, his connection to the ocean was far more than professional—it was ancestral. As the son of Richards Lyde Hornbrook, an officer in the Royal Marines, the sounds of rigging, the scent of brine, and the disciplined rhythm of naval life were the backdrop of his earliest memories. This deep-seated familiarity with maritime tradition allowed him to imbue his canvases with a level of authenticity that few of his contemporaries could replicate.

His artistic journey was marked by an extraordinary ascent into the highest echelons of British society. Around 1830, Hornbrook secured a position of immense prestige as the marine painter to the Duchess of Kent and her daughter, the future Queen Victoria. This royal patronage acted as a powerful catalyst, propelling his reputation far beyond the docks of Plymouth and into the grand galleries of London. Through this association, he gained access to influential circles that allowed him to exhibit at the prestigious Royal Academy, where his meticulous depictions of naval grandeur earned him widespread acclaim among both the aristocracy and the burgeoning middle class.

The Artistry of Motion and Light

Hornbrook’s technical prowess was defined by a remarkable ability to balance rigid realism with an expressive, atmospheric sensibility. While he possessed a keen eye for the structural complexities of naval architecture—rendering every mast, sail, and hull with exacting detail—he was equally adept at capturing the ephemeral qualities of the natural world. He utilized watercolor and oil with a sophisticated touch, employing light and color to evoke the shifting moods of the Atlantic. Whether depicting the tranquil waters of a sheltered harbor or the churning, turbulent seas of a naval engagement, his work possesses a palpable sense of movement.

His compositions often focused on the drama of historical maritime events and the majestic presence of specific vessels. In works such as “HMS Pallas Entering Plymouth Harbour” and “HMS Pique Sailing from the Hamoaze to Plymouth Sound,” one can feel the weight of the ships and the rhythmic pulse of the tides. His talent extended to documenting the more chaotic aspects of naval life, such as the intense action seen in “British and American Gunboats in Action on Lake Borgne.” In these pieces, the interplay of smoke, light, and water creates a sensory experience that transcends mere documentation, turning historical record into high art.

A Lasting Impression on Maritime History

The significance of Thomas Lyde Hornbrook lies in his role as a visual chronicler of a transformative period in British history. His paintings serve as vital windows into the 19th-century maritime world, preserving the grandeur of the Royal Navy during its zenith. Beyond the technical skill displayed in his brushwork, his work carries a profound historical weight, capturing the transition from the age of sail to a more modern era of naval warfare and commerce.

Today, Hornbrook’s legacy continues to resonate through collections held in esteemed institutions, where his ability to evoke nostalgia and awe remains undiminished. He remains a foundational figure in the genre of marine painting, remembered not just as a painter of ships, but as an artist who understood the profound emotional connection between humanity and the vast, unpredictable sea. His life and work stand as a testament to a time when the mastery of the waves was mirrored by the mastery of the brush.
